WebEach energy supplier will set its own rate, but figures from the Energy Savings Trust show that standing charges for electricity are usually around 20p per day, although you may be charged between 5p and 60p per day. Gas is charged at an average rate of 24p per day, but can be anywhere between 10p and 80p per day.
